In order for the filler to work behind the licence plate, the tank will have to be below the frame. With lowering the truck that will certainly limmit the size of the tank and fuel capacity. Blazer tanks only set partialy under the frame rails and give you a 21 gallon capacity. You can't use a behind the licence plate filler with one of those though, because the neck is too high and gas won't flow up hill. Just a couple of things to consider.... WES
Yeah I wasn't gonna put the filler there if I went with the blazer tank, but I thought if the camaro tank works and I could use the license plate filler with that I'd rather go with the camaro tank.
